The President of Turkmenistan ordered to accelerate the pace of work on the care of cotton and wheat

The President of Turkmenistan Serdar Berdimuhamedov ordered today to speed up the pace of work on caring for cotton and wheat during a working video conference with the heads of regions and Deputy Prime Minister Annageldi Yazmyradov, who is in charge of the agro-industrial complex.

Having listened to the reports of the hakims of the velayats, the head of state noted “the importance of timely and high-quality conduction of seasonal field campaigns within agrotechnical terms and ordered to speed up the pace of work on caring for cotton and wheat, to properly prepare for the harvest of grain,” the information program Watan of the Turkmen television reported.

President Serdar Berdimuhamedov, emphasizing the need to comply with the scheduled dates for sowing rice, said that the most important task is also the successful implementation of the plan for harvesting silkworm cocoons.

The head of state also instructed to ensure high quality construction within the scheduled time frame within the framework of the Program for the socio-economic development of the country in 2022-2028 and the National Rural Program of social and industrial facilities scheduled for commissioning this year, as well as to ensure the organized holding of the ceremony " last call."
